[][src]Struct ospf_parser::OspfLinkStateAdvertisementHeader

pub struct OspfLinkStateAdvertisementHeader {
    pub ls_age: u16,
    pub options: u8,
    pub link_state_type: OspfLinkStateType,
    pub link_state_id: u32,
    pub advertising_router: u32,
    pub ls_seq_number: u32,
    pub ls_checksum: u16,
    pub length: u16,
}

The Link State Advertisement header

All link state advertisements begin with a common 20 byte header. This header contains enough information to uniquely identify the advertisement (LS type, Link State ID, and Advertising Router). Multiple instances of the link state advertisement may exist in the routing domain at the same time. It is then necessary to determine which instance is more recent. This is accomplished by examining the LS age, LS sequence number and LS checksum fields that are also contained in the link state advertisement header.
